Starting a tech startup is an exciting yet challenging journey. With the right strategy, mindset, and execution, you can turn your innovative idea into a thriving business. In this blog post, we’ll walk you through the essential steps to build a successful tech startup, from ideation to scaling. Whether you're a first-time entrepreneur or a seasoned professional, these actionable tips will help you navigate the competitive tech landscape.
Every successful tech startup begins with solving a real-world problem. Start by identifying a pain point that your target audience faces. Ask yourself:
Once you have a clear idea, validate it by conducting market research. Talk to potential customers, gather feedback, and assess the demand for your solution. Tools like surveys, focus groups, and competitor analysis can help you refine your idea and ensure there’s a market fit.
Behind every great tech startup is a talented and motivated team. Surround yourself with individuals who share your vision and bring complementary skills to the table. Key roles to consider include:
Remember, a strong team culture and clear communication are critical for long-term success.
Instead of building a fully-featured product right away, focus on creating a Minimum Viable Product (MVP). An MVP is a simplified version of your product that addresses the core problem. It allows you to:
Use agile development methodologies to build your MVP quickly and efficiently. Popular tools like Figma (for design) and GitHub (for development) can streamline the process.
Funding is often a major hurdle for tech startups. Depending on your needs, you can explore various funding options, such as:
Prepare a compelling pitch deck that highlights your problem, solution, market opportunity, and business model to attract investors.
A scalable business model is essential for long-term growth. Consider how your startup will generate revenue and expand over time. Common business models for tech startups include:
Ensure your pricing strategy aligns with your target audience and market conditions.
Acquiring and retaining customers is the lifeblood of any tech startup. Develop a robust marketing strategy that includes:
Equally important is customer retention. Provide excellent customer support, listen to feedback, and continuously improve your product to keep users coming back.
As a tech startup, staying ahead of the curve is crucial. Embrace emerging technologies like artificial intelligence (AI), blockchain, or the Internet of Things (IoT) to differentiate your product. Regularly update your tech stack to ensure scalability, security, and efficiency.
Tracking the right metrics will help you understand your startup’s performance and make data-driven decisions. Key performance indicators (KPIs) to monitor include:
Use analytics tools like Google Analytics, Mixpanel, or HubSpot to track these metrics effectively.
The tech industry is constantly evolving, and so should your startup. Stay agile, adapt to market changes, and be open to pivoting if necessary. Once you’ve achieved product-market fit, focus on scaling your operations, expanding your team, and entering new markets.
Building a successful tech startup is a marathon, not a sprint. Challenges and setbacks are inevitable, but resilience and commitment will set you apart. Stay focused on your vision, learn from failures, and celebrate small wins along the way.
Launching a tech startup is no small feat, but with the right approach, you can turn your vision into reality. By identifying a real problem, building a strong team, creating an MVP, and focusing on customer acquisition, you’ll set the foundation for success. Remember, the journey of entrepreneurship is as rewarding as the destination—embrace the process and keep innovating.
Are you ready to take the leap and build your tech startup? Share your thoughts or questions in the comments below!